F.S. 736.1414
736.1414 Defenses in action against trust director.In an action against a trust director for breach of trust, the trust director may assert the same defenses a trustee in a like position and under similar circumstances could assert in an action for breach of trust against the trustee.
History.s. 25, ch. 2021-183.
